Wearable Technology and Performance Monitoring

Athletes today are equipped with cutting-edge wearable technology that monitors their physical performance in real-time. Devices such as heart rate monitors, GPS trackers, and motion sensors provide invaluable data about players’ health and performance metrics.

Reducing Injuries

With the help of these technologies, teams can analyze data to prevent injuries by identifying potential risk factors. For example, by monitoring a player's workload, teams can make informed decisions about when to rest them, ensuring longevity in their careers.

Enhancing Training Regimens

Many players now utilize virtual reality (VR) for training, simulating game scenarios that help improve decision-making and reaction times. This approach allows players to practice in a controlled environment, honing their skills before stepping onto the court.

Fan Engagement: The Digital Experience

The introduction of technology in the NBA is not limited to players. Fan engagement has reached new heights through apps, social media, and interactive experiences. The NBA has embraced digital platforms to connect with fans like never before.

Augmented Reality Experiences

Augmented reality (AR) applications allow fans to engage with their favorite teams and players in innovative ways. Fans can experience virtual meet-and-greets or watch live games from different angles, making every match more immersive.

Real-Time Analytics and Insights

With advanced data analytics, fans can access real-time statistics, player tracking, and game insights. This information enriches the viewing experience, enabling fans to understand strategies and plays better.

Broadcast Innovations

The way basketball is broadcast has also evolved, thanks to technology. High-definition broadcasts, multiple camera angles, and slow-motion replays enhance the viewing experience significantly.

The Rise of Streaming Services

Streaming services have transformed how fans consume NBA content. Platforms like NBA League Pass offer fans the ability to watch games live or on-demand, catering to the increasingly mobile lifestyle of today's viewers.

Interactive Broadcasts

Some broadcasts now feature interactive elements, allowing fans to vote on plays and influence game broadcasts in real-time. This level of engagement is unprecedented and demonstrates how technology can bridge the gap between players and fans.
